The is universally recognized as the ultimate global reference work for industrial heat transfer calculations, process modeling, and apparatus design. Originally published in German in 1963 by the Association of German Engineers (Verein Deutscher Ingenieure), this monumental work provides practicing engineers with state-of-the-art empirical equations, verified material data, and rigorous calculation sheets.

It covers both single-phase and multiphase heat transfer, with a strong emphasis on practical engineering accuracy (±10–20% typical for complex regimes).
The Atlas often provides correlations valid for specific ranges (e.g., 0.6 < Pr < 2000). In a PDF, it’s easy to skip the fine print. Always zoom in to view the validity conditions just below the equation.
